Choose the equipment around the drink, pack and output.
Aluminium cans are popular for carbonated drinks, but they require careful filling and reliable seaming. The can filler should be chosen alongside the seamer, can size and target production rate.

What to specify first
Start with the product type, carbonation, fill volume, container size, cap or seam, target output and whether labelling or coding must be included.
Best matched machinery route
A can project should confirm can diameter, fill volume, lid type, seam requirements, carbonation and output. These details directly affect machine layout and change parts.
Common applications
Suitable routes can be discussed for beer, cider, carbonated water, soda, energy drinks, hard seltzer and RTD cocktails.

Questions to ask
Before specifying this machine route.
Can aluminium cans be filled with fizzy drinks?
Yes, when the filling and seaming process is designed for carbonated products.
Does the can filler include a seamer?
Some projects use integrated or closely paired filling and seaming stages.
What speed can I expect?
Speed depends on machine type, number of heads, product behaviour and operator involvement.
